Chay Fihaki (born 1 January 2001, in New Zealand) is a New Zealand rugby union player who plays for the Crusaders in the Super Rugby Pacific Tournament and Canterbury in the Bunnings NPC. His preferred playing position is centre, wing or fullback. Fihaki attended Sacred Heart College in Auckland, where he was in the 1st XV, which he captained in his final year.[citation needed] He has signed for Canterbury squad in 2020. He made his Crusaders debut in the 2021 Super Rugby season [1][2][3]
